Cách php để in giá trị nếu khóa tồn tại trong mảng với Ví dụ

Với bài viết này, Chúng tôi sẽ giải đáp vấn đề mà nhiều bạn quan tâm khi thiết lập chương trình Cách php in giá trị nếu key tồn tại trong mảng bằng Ví dụ.

Cách php in giá trị nếu khóa tồn tại trong mảng với Ví dụ - php để in giá trị nếu khóa tồn tại trong mảng
function kPrint($key,$obj){    
    return (gettype($obj)=="array"?(array_key_exists($key,$obj)?$obj[$key]:("NA")):(gettype($obj)=="object"?(property_exists($obj,$key)?$obj->$key:("NA")):(":::Exception Start:::
Invalid Object/Array Passed at kPrint() Function!!
At : Variable => ".print_r($obj)."
Key => ".$key."
At File: ".debug_backtrace()[0]['file']."
At Line : ".debug_backtrace()[0]['line']."
:::Exception End:::
"))); } //call this function in echo and pass parameters like key and array/object

Nếu bạn chưa tìm thấy câu trả lời cho câu hỏi của mình. Vui lòng xem thêm các mục bên dưới về Cách php để in giá trị nếu khóa tồn tại trong mảng với Ví dụ. Hoặc để lại câu hỏi cho chúng tôi

Làm cách nào để kiểm tra xem một khóa có tồn tại trong một mảng PHP không?

The array_key_exists() là một hàm sẵn có của PHP được sử dụng để kiểm tra xem một khóa hoặc chỉ mục cụ thể có tồn tại bên trong một mảng hoặc . Hàm trả về true nếu tìm thấy khóa đã chỉ định trong mảng, nếu không thì trả về false.

Làm cách nào để bạn kiểm tra xem giá trị có tồn tại trong mảng đối tượng PHP không?

Hàm PHP array_key_exists() .

Làm cách nào để bạn nhận được một giá trị cụ thể từ một mảng trong PHP?

Mảng PHP_search() là một hàm sẵn có được sử dụng rộng rãi để tìm kiếm và định vị một giá trị cụ thể trong mảng đã cho. Nếu tìm thấy thành công giá trị cụ thể, nó sẽ trả về giá trị khóa tương ứng. Nếu phần tử được tìm thấy hai lần trở lên, thì lần xuất hiện đầu tiên của khóa của giá trị khớp sẽ được trả về.

Làm thế nào để bạn tìm thấy giá trị của một mảng trong một khóa?

Hàm array_search() tìm kiếm một mảng cho một giá trị nhất định và trả về khóa . Hàm trả về khóa cho val nếu nó được tìm thấy trong mảng. Nó trả về FALSE nếu không tìm thấy. Nếu val được tìm thấy trong mảng arr nhiều lần, thì khóa khớp đầu tiên được trả về.